Summary of the comparison
The King's Academy and Trinity Catholic College are secondary schools in Middlesbrough.
The King's Academy scores 49 out of 100 (grade D, below average) and Trinity Catholic College scores 44 out of 100 (grade D, below average). The King's Academy is ahead on our composite score.
The King's Academy was judged the expected standard and Trinity Catholic College was judged the expected standard.
On GCSE Attainment 8, the latest published figures are 37.9 for The King's Academy and 42.6 for Trinity Catholic College.
GCSE Attainment 8 has fallen at The King's Academy (46.6 in 2021-22, 37.9 in 2024-25) and has risen at Trinity Catholic College (39.6 in 2021-22, 42.6 in 2024-25).
